Choosing an electric fireplace involves several variables that shift the final number. Basic units that simply plug into a standard outlet are usually the most budget-friendly. As you move toward models with advanced features like infrared heating, multi-color flame customization, or realistic sound effects, the investment increases. Installation complexity is another major factor; a simple wall-mount unit costs less to set up than a custom recessed fireplace that requires framing or electrical wiring adjustments. Many people do not realize you can use an electric fireplace all summer. Most models allow you to turn off the heating element entirely while keeping the flame effects running. This creates a pleasant, relaxing aesthetic for your living room or basement without adding any unwanted heat to your home during the warmer months of the year.
The primary downsides are that the heat output isn't as powerful as a gas or wood fireplace, and the flame effect is artificial. However, for Portland residents seeking ambiance and supplemental heat without chimney maintenance or gas lines, they are a convenient and safe choice. They are easy to use.
The flame effect uses minimal electricity, similar to running a few lamps. The heater function uses more, comparable to a portable heater. For supplemental warmth in your Portland home, they are efficient, but for significant heating, consider their energy usage. They are great for ambiance.

To find the most realistic electric fireplace, look for units with advanced LED flame technology that offers multiple colors, adjustable speeds, and a deep flame bed. Higher-end models in Portland often include realistic-looking logs and even crackling sound effects. The visual appeal is key.

Generally, yes. Most electric fireplaces are designed to plug into a standard 120-volt household outlet, making installation very simple in Portland homes. Always confirm the specific power requirements for the unit you're considering, but this ease of use is a major benefit.
